New Jersey Payroll Employment By County for The Private Manufacturing Industry in July, 2020
Updated on October 9, 2022.

According to recent data from the US Bureau of Labor Statistics, in July, 2020, New Jersey added 1,830 number of jobs to the private manufacturing industry. Among New Jersey counties, Morris added the highest number of jobs (241), followed by Bergen (232), and Passaic (182).
